Cornmeal with Pork (Angu à Baiana) is a traditional Brazilian dish known for its hearty texture and flavorful combination of cornmeal and pork. This dish features tender chunks of pork simmered until they reach a melt-in-your-mouth consistency, then cooked with cornmeal to create a thick and creamy base. Seasoned with aromatic spices and herbs, the recipe offers a rich and delightful flavor profile. Whether exploring Brazilian cuisine or in search of a new culinary experience, Cornmeal with Pork is a recipe that brings the vibrant essence of Brazil to your table.

Ingredients

  • 1 lb pork shoulder, cubed
  • 1 cup cornmeal
  • 1 medium onion, chopped
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tsp cumin
  • 1/2 tsp paprika
  • 4 cups beef broth
  • 2 tbsp olive oil
